Frank Duran
Design Director, USAA
After several years in the technology field, Frank made the leap to creative life in the agency world by starting at MEA Digital where he worked on digital projects for clients like Kyocera, Centurion Boats, Callaway Golf, and Oakley. Soon after, he met his wife, moved to Texas and continued his career at T-3 giving him the opportunity to work on award winning projects for Dell, JCP, Universal, Wall Street Journal and Marriott. As his family grew, Frank found a home at USAA where he continues to grow as a design leader.
